# Break-Glass Access: Dependency Pinning Overrides

Plugin authors publishing to the Fernhollow registry must pin all transitive dependencies per policy PIN-4. In rare cases — a critical upstream patch blocked by a stale pin — break-glass access lets you bypass the pin check for one release. Requests go through the Larkspur review queue and expire after 24 hours. The override console requires the emergency passphrase shown directly below this paragraph.

unlock words, yajof-tagug: caseth-kelmir-druael-tamion-rusath-sorael-quenion-julath-ralael-joreth-wendor-holius-gormir

Context: Ardenfell line margins slipped three points over two quarters. Drivers: input steel costs, aggressive discounting at the Westmoor branch, and a stale price book. Proposal: uplift list prices four percent, tighten discount authority to regional level, sunset the two lowest-margin SKUs. Risk: volume loss at Halverton accounts, estimated under two percent. Decision requested at Thursday's review. Modelling assumptions are in the appendix pack. The commercial reasoning leadership wants kept close is noted directly below.

board note of tajop-yajof: The finance team signed off on a budget of $77.6 million for Project Pramir.

RUNBOOK — Ombrelight Image Cache Leak

If heap growth exceeds 2 GB on Ombrelight render nodes, suspect the image cache leak: decoded frames were pinned by a stale reference in the preview layer. Security relevance: pinned frames may contain customer imagery recoverable from core dumps. Mitigation: drain the node, capture a redacted heap snapshot, restart with the patched cache module. Confirm the node runs the build stamped below.

trace token, kajeg-tadup: htk31_ea4436123ab4c9e337062126feef2c5

# Build Provenance: Image Slimming Pipeline

The Tarnwick slimming stage strips debug symbols and unused locales from base images before they reach the Copperline registry. Every slimmed image carries an attestation linking it to the original fat image, the prune manifest, and the builder version. Future maintainers should verify this chain before promoting images. The provenance token for the current pipeline release appears below.

build token for fawef-tawip: htk14_e61e571215dd6c